In this video, we will use ChatGPT to build an application through a series of natural language conversations. ChatGPT is a powerful language model that could help the developer streamline the development process and bring ideas to life more quickly and easily.

This build includes a lot of tools & technologies, and it’s a great opportunity to learn:
– How to build a web app and a mobile app using React Native and Next.js
– How to integrate Chat GPT into a web or mobile app
– How to deploy the application you’ll build
